HANDOVER NOTE — Reseller Programme, from D. Marchetto to L. Ferrow. Lena, here's the state of play on the Bramblewood reseller programme before I move across to the Keldon unit. Tiering is settled, rebate mechanics are live, and the finance team has the accrual model. Two partners are behind on certification — chase gently. Margins are holding at plan. One thing you'll need context on before the quarterly review.

management briefing: Only 33 of the 205 pilot accounts renewed Kasath, so a churn review is set for October 17. Weniusek Logistics is in early talks to buy Holethax Freight for about $345.6 million.

### Changelog — Sweepling 2.4.0: changed defaults

Sweepling, the orphaned-resource sweeper, now defaults to dry-run mode on first start and requires two consecutive scans before deleting anything. Minimum resource age rose from 24 to 72 hours. Release managers should confirm downstream jobs tolerate the slower cadence. The new default values are as follows.

config for tagep-kaguf:
FENWYN_PIN=5236
FENWYN_METRICS_HOST=metrics.fenwyn.qorvellabs.internal
FENWYN_LOG_LEVEL=error
FENWYN_TENANT=silys

Subject: Sealed-bid tender — inbound today

Dispatch: the Arkwell Bridge tender envelope leaves the Fenmoor office at noon. Receiving site is our tender room; the bid must stay sealed and arrive before the cut-off. One envelope, one run, no detours. Confirm the slot back to us. The courier hand-over follows the instruction below.

drop instructions, hahip-badug: the quenox ralath courier leaves the kaseth fraiel rusiel tameth belys istdor ralion giliel ledger at gate 7830 under passcode 165413

Subject: Memtrace cut-over complete

Team,

Cut-over to Memtrace v2 for GPU memory profiling finished last night. Old v1 agents are disabled; any tickets referencing v1 dashboards should be closed as resolved-by-migration. Sampling overhead is now under 2% and allocation traces include kernel names. Known gap: profiles older than 30 days were not migrated. Point customers at the v2 docs for setup questions. For reference when troubleshooting, the agent now runs with the following configuration.

settings of bagaf-bawip:
[aldax]
port = 5000
region = south-4
host = aldax.brasklabs.corp
team = brivan
timeout_ms = 2000
retries = 2